On Wednesday 26th June, Sherborne House held its annual Sports Day, a cherished event in our summer term calendar. This day provided a fantastic opportunity for all pupils to showcase their athletic skills and to participate in a variety of races and events. 

In the morning, little ones from Nursery took part in lots of fun activities, which were led by our Year 5 pupils. 

At midday, we welcomed parents and caregivers from the main school to join their children for a picnic lunch on the front lawn before the afternoon of events began. With sprint finals, hurdles, obstacles and so on, it was a fantastic afternoon of competition in our houses: Oaks, Pines and Beeches. The entire school community came together to celebrate the spirit of sportsmanship, teamwork, and fun.
